Committee hears bill to align joint operating agency bidding thresholds with public utility districts
Summary
A staff briefing and sponsor testimony outlined House Bill 1461, which would raise the dollar thresholds that trigger sealed-bid procurement requirements for joint operating agencies to match those that apply to public utility districts.
For the record, Kim Cushing, staff to the committee, described engrossed House Bill 14 61, which would increase the dollar thresholds that require sealed-bid procurement for joint operating agencies (JOAs).
